What is a Capacitor?

First and foremost, let’s answer the question: what exactly is a capacitor? A capacitor is an electronic device that stores electrical energy in an electric field by accumulating electric charges on two closely spaced surfaces.

These surfaces are typically metal plates separated by a non-conducting substance. When the capacitor is activated, it quickly releases electricity in a tiny fraction of a second.

The Function of a Capacitor

Capacitors serve several purposes in electronic circuits. One of their primary functions is to store electrical energy and release it when needed.

However, capacitors also have the ability to filter noise in power supplies. This is achieved by mitigating voltage ripples that occur when the power supply experiences a temporary drop in voltage.

How Does a Capacitor Work?

To understand how a capacitor works, let’s take a closer look at its internal components. A typical capacitor consists of two metal plates, referred to as terminals, which are separated by a dielectric material.

The dielectric material is a non-conducting substance that allows the transfer of electric charges without conducting electricity.

When a voltage is applied to the capacitor, the electric charges accumulate on the surface of the metal plates. The capacitance of a capacitor, measured in farads, is directly proportional to the surface area of the two plates and the permittivity of the dielectric material.

In simpler terms, the larger the surface area of the plates and the higher the permittivity of the dielectric material, the greater the capacitance of the capacitor.

Once the capacitor is charged, it stores the electrical energy in the electric field between the plates. This stored energy can be released quickly when the circuit requires an extra surge of power.

The time it takes for a capacitor to charge and discharge is much shorter than that of a battery, making it well-suited for applications that demand instantaneous bursts of energy.

Overall, a capacitor acts as a temporary energy storage device, regulating the flow of electrical energy in a circuit and providing stability to the system.
